| 372936 | 2005-07-17 09:07:00 | 1) Make it obvious that you're looking at your mirrors - move your head, and not just glance over 2) Make it obvious that you're looking over your shoulder when merging/changing lanes/entering traffic flow 3) Don't drive too slow!!! I got told off for taking too long to accelerate to 50km/hr. 4) Don't speed - EVER 5) Stop dead at stop signs 6) Take it easy - don't stress out, and just drive like you normally would (safely I hope). 7) Follow the testing officer's instructions. I think they can fail you if you don't go where they tell you to go - ie. if don't turn when you're told to. Otherwise, good luck!!! |
